Marriage in the Orthodox Church is a sacrament, a sacred act through which a man and a woman pledge themselves to each other and to God in a lifelong commitment. It is a sign of God’s love and a reflection of His covenant with His people.
Candles can be lit for the health of someone or in memory of the departed. Seven-day candles can also be lit for the same reasons and are placed in special stands.
In the event that the parish priest is unable to reconcile a couple and a civil divorce has been obtained, the petition for an ecclesiastical divorce along with the decree of the civil divorce is submitted to the Spiritual Court of the Diocese.
